Why the “Free” Part Is Anything But Free

Consider Betway’s welcome package that touts 20 “free” spins. If each spin costs ₹1 per line, the maximum theoretical payout is ₹20, but the wagering requirement multiplies that by 30, meaning you must wager ₹600 before you can withdraw a single rupee. Compare that to spinning Starburst, where the volatility is low and you might see a win every 4‑5 spins, versus Gonzo’s Quest’s high‑risk cascade that could either double or zero your balance in a heartbeat.

And the registration hurdle? A 7‑digit phone verification, a mandatory KYC upload, and a captcha that looks like it was designed by a bored intern in 2008. The whole ordeal takes roughly 12 minutes, which is longer than the time it takes to brew a decent masala chai.

Hidden Costs Lurking in the Fine Print

One hidden cost is the “maximum win per spin” clause. For example, 10Cric limits any win from a free spin to ₹150, regardless of the game’s payout table. That rule alone turns a potential ₹1,200 jackpot into a measly ₹150, shaving 87.5% off your earnings without you noticing until after the spin.

But the real kicker is the “gift” of “VIP” status promised after you’ve churned through ₹10,000 of play. In practice, VIP tiers are nothing more than a cheap motel with fresh paint – the promises of exclusive bonuses evaporate the moment you try to cash out, leaving you with a lingering smell of stale carpet.
